        The Extraordinary Vietnamese Coffee at CAEXPO

        2023-08-10 01:14:25WrittenbyLiMin&XuJiangli/TranslatedbyTangHuiqun

        Written by Li Min & Xu Jiangli / Translated by Tang Huiqun

        Speaking of Vietnamese coffee, some may wonder, does Vietnam produce coffee? Yes, it does, and Vietnam also grows coffee beans on a large scale with its share of world exports second only to Brazil’s. On top of that, its coffee beans enjoy a good reputation in the world.

        Vietnamese coffee features a soft, sweet-bitter taste with a strong aroma. It is said that the most representative Vietnamese coffee brands are Moossy Coffee, G7 Coffee, and Saigon Coffee. China and Vietnam are closely connected and share a natural affinity, so Vietnamese coffee enjoys geographical strength in the Chinese market. Through the China-ASEAN Expo (CAEXPO in short), Vietnamese coffee has surpassed other brands to become a “fast-selling good” in China’s coffee consumption market with its high quality and low price.

        Why is Vietnamese coffee so extraordinary?

        Robusta, a reputable brand of Vietnamese coffee bean, is mainly used to make instant coffee or premium coffee mix. Vietnam’s unique geographical environment and tropical monsoon climate make it a fertile ground for coffee bean cultivation.

        Coffee has captured a significant share in the Chinese market in recent years. Widespread cafes in cities and a wide variety of coffee drinks on the shelves reflect China’s growing demand for coffee. Coffee trade cooperation between China and Vietnam has huge potential, as seen through the lens of the gradual increase in coffee demand.

        In addition to its geographical strength, Vietnamese coffee also boasts unique techniques for making and tasting coffee. Traditional Vietnamese coffee is made from condensed milk and coffee beans, which emits a strong, creamy flavor that overshadows the original bitterness and captivates coffee lovers. The Vietnamese pot used for coffee making is unique in that it allows users to have a leisurely experience as the coffee slowly drips from the container.

        From February 2021 to January 2022, Vietnam emerged as the world’s second-largest coffee exporter after Brazil, with the highest average yield of 2.3 tons per hectare, according to the International Coffee Organization. The country exported 1.78 million tons of coffee in 2022, with exports reaching a record high of $4.06 billion, according to Vietnam Customs. Vietnamese coffee is popular worldwide due to its affordable price and high quality and sells well in the international market. Huge export volumes have spurred Vietnam to expand its area for coffee cultivation. Today, the total area of coffee cultivation in Vietnam is about 710,000 hectares, of which 650,000 hectares are harvested areas that are mainly distributed in five provinces in southwest Vietnam. Among them, Buon Me Thuot city in Dak Lak province is widely considered the “coffee capital of Vietnam” with an area of about 210,000 hectares of coffee cultivation and an annual output of more than 520,000 tons, accounting for more than 30% of Vietnam’s total production.

        Coffee cultivation is a major contributor to the economies of Vietnam’s many provinces and provides abundant jobs for locals, driving the country’s economic growth. As production areas expand, Vietnam has been forging stronger partnerships with other countries in the coffee trade, fostering innovation among Vietnamese coffee enterprises to open more overseas markets.

        Vietnamese coffee has a long history of trade with China. In the 1990s, Vietnamese coffee made its way into the Chinese market via border trade. Vinacafe and G7 Coffee introduced their instant coffee to cater to the huge demand in the Chinese market, which was well received by customers and resulted in phenomenal sales of 4 tons per day, paving the way for Vietnamese coffee to open a larger market in China.

        CAEXPO, a bridge between China and Vietnam on the coffee trade

        As a key platform for fostering economic and trade cooperation between China and ASEAN, CAEXPO is considered a prominent venue for ASEAN companies to present their products in China. Thanks to the platform, it is more convenient and effective for ASEAN countries to introduce their specialties to Chinese enterprises and consumers, and help their products, including Vietnamese coffee, reach and develop in the Chinese market.

        At the first CAEXPO, the distributor of Trung Nguyên Legend participated in the exhibition with a well-known local coffee brand, feeling nervous but optimistic. Now, the company’s coffee has successfully opened up sales channels in the Chinese market through this platform, and its brand G7 Coffee has been the top-selling coffee at the CAEXPO for many years. Multiple products have successfully entered various e-commerce platforms and offline supermarkets in China, and a Chinese branch has been established in Shanghai with a marketing team of over 100 people.

        As seen from the past CAEXPOs, Vietnamese coffee has been represented as a regular attendee at the event. Entering the Vietnam pavilion, one can see a variety of coffee brands on display, with G7 coffee at the front of the line and Civet coffee having become a sought-after product favored by Chinese consumers. For Vietnamese coffee distributors, the CAEXPO is an important step for Vietnamese coffee to get into the Chinese market. “The CAEXPO has greatly helped G7 coffee go from being unknown to racking up hundreds of millions of yuan in sales annually in China,” said the sales manager of representative Trung Nguyên Legend Oversea Flagship store in Shanghai. He added that attending the annual CAEXPO made him feel at home.

        Vietnamese coffee is like a silky ribbon of friendship, connecting the Chinese market with the Vietnamese market. The head of the international marketing department of Trung Nguyên Legend said in an interview, “We participate in CAEXPO to look for sales agents and Chinese partners and introduce our products to the whole Chinese market.” The director of the Chinese market of Vinacafe said that they need to work together with Vietnamese merchants to promote their brand through CAEXPO in such a large Chinese market, and only with good quality and reputation can they create a sound market for Vietnamese coffee in China.
